What is the addendum to a real estate offer?
In real estate, an addendum is an addition or supplement made to a contract that modifies, clarifies, or adds specific terms or conditions. An addendum should not be confused with an amendment, which modifies a contract that has already been executed.
-
What is the addendum of a property?
An addendum allows you to change the terms of a contract before it is signed by you and the seller and can include contingencies, such as home inspections, certain furniture items, and more.

What is an example of an addendum in real estate?
Examples of an Addendum For example, the seller of a house may agree – after the original sales contract has been written – to include certain pieces of furniture for an additional specified sum.
